ТЕСТИРОВАНИЕ КАЧЕСТВА СВЯЗИ С ТРЕКЕРОМ.
Для проверки, есть ли связь с трекером и насколько она стабильна, обычно применяют следующие методы:
* проверка подключения к трекеру по протоколу TCP;
* трассировка маршрута;
* пингование трекера.
Все эти проверки выполняются из интерфейса командной строки (CLI) — такого черного окошечка, в котором надо писать команды вручную и читать ответы в текстовом виде.
КАК ЗАПУСТИТЬ CLI (ДЛЯ ТЕХ, КТО НЕ ЗНАЕТ)
1. Нажимаем кнопку "Пуск";
2. Выбираем пункт "Выполнить";
3. В маленьком окошечке набираем CMD и нажимаем "OK".
Откроется черное текстовое окно с мерцающим курсором. Это и есть CLI.
Если у кого нет пункта "Выполнить", CLI можно запустить выбрав из меню "Пуск" пункты "Все программы|Стандартные|Командная строка".
ДЛЯ ТЕХ, КТО НЕ ЗНАЕТ: Ввод команды завершается нажатием клавиши <ENTER>.
Далее рассмотрим сами методы проверки качества связи: пингование, трассировка, подключени к порту.
ПРОВЕРКА ПОДКЛЮЧЕНИЯ ПО ПРОТОКОЛУ TCP
Проверка, можно ли подключиться к трекеру, выполняется при помощи команды telnet. Общий ее формат такой:
telnet имя_или_IP-адрес_хоста номер_порта
Для проверки соединения с трекером кинокопилки следует ввести команду
telnet tracker.kinokopilka.ru 8081
Если надпись "Подключаемся к tracker.kinokopilka.ru…" быстро сменится пустым черным экраном, то связь установлена. Нажмите комбинацию <Ctrl-C> и через некоторое время произойдет рассоединение.
Если же эта надпись держится долго, а затем выскакивает сообщение "Не удалось открыть подключение к этому узлу, на порт 8081: Сбой подключения ", то трекер недоступен. Это может быть вызвано как отказом самого сервера, так и неполадками магистрального сетевого оборудования.
ТРАССИРОВКА МАРШРУТА.
Трассировка маршрута позволяет определить путь до требуемого хоста через все шлюзы и роутеры. Выполняется она командой tracert.
В CLI введите команду tracert tracker.kinokopilka.ru и приготовьтесь долго ждать – трассировка маршрута дело иногда достаточно долгое.
Вот как это примерно происходит у меня (с рабочего места ):
C:\>tracert tracker.kinokopilka.ru
Трассировка маршрута к tracker.kinokopilka.ru [80.93.53.101]
с максимальным числом прыжков 30:
1 <1 мс <1 мс <1 мс server03.teplo.kolomna.ru [192.168.0.1]
2 3 ms 11 ms 31 ms 172.16.61.169
3 19 ms 13 ms 29 ms 213.33.162.133
4 10 ms 12 ms 10 ms cat07.moscow.gldn.net [194.67.38.193]
5 13 ms 13 ms 11 ms cat06.Moscow.gldn.net [194.186.157.130]
6 14 ms 14 ms 15 ms 194.186.234.222
7 32 ms 31 ms 56 ms 83.229.225.141
8 29 ms 27 ms 29 ms GW-Peterstar.main.synterra.ru [83.222.196.226]
9 28 ms 28 ms 30 ms M120-1-321-SPB-RU.xe-1-0-0-0.nw.synterra.ru [82.196.95.137]
10 29 ms 28 ms 28 ms MX960-1-321-SPB-RU.xe-0-0-0-0.nw.synterra.ru [82.196.95.134]
11 29 ms 33 ms 28 ms 93.153.196.86
12 28 ms 31 ms 36 ms 80.93.53.101.peterhost.ru [80.93.53.101]
Трассировка завершена.
Если же вдруг начиная с какой-то строки вдруг пойдут вместо цифр и надписей звездочки, значит, на маршруте существуют неполадки. Так же не очень хорошо, если времена доступа к какому-либо узлу маршрута вдруг резко возрастают. Следовательно, маршрут перегружен или не оптимален.
ПИНГОВАНИЕ
Пингованием называется обмен между хостами небольшими специальными IP-пакетами. Пингуемый хост должен отправить принятый пакет обратно. Таким образом, пакеты скачут между двумя хостами сети, как шарики для пинг-понга. Таким образом проверяется работоспособность удаленного хоста, время прихода отклика и его стабильность.
Выполняется пингование командой
ping имя_или_IP-адрес_хоста
Наберем в CLI команду
ping tracker.kinokopilka.ru
и должны получить что-то вроде
Обмен пакетами с tracker.kinokopilka.ru [80.93.53.101] по 32 байт:
Ответ от 80.93.53.101: число байт=32 время=28мс TTL=56
Ответ от 80.93.53.101: число байт=32 время=28мс TTL=56
Ответ от 80.93.53.101: число байт=32 время=28мс TTL=56
Ответ от 80.93.53.101: число байт=32 время=27мс TTL=56
Статистика Ping для 80.93.53.101:
Пакетов: отправлено = 4, получено = 4, потеряно = 0 (0% потерь),
Приблизительное время приема-передачи в мс:
Минимальное = 27мсек, Максимальное = 28 мсек, Среднее = 27 мсек
Если среди ответов есть потери или время отклика нестабильно, это свидетельствует о неполадках в сети передачи пакетов.
ИТОГО
Проведя эти нехитрые проверки можно сделать выводы о доступности и стабильности связи с трекером.
Если вдруг трекер перестал совсем отвечать, значит, скорее всего он "упал" и через некоторое время восстановит свою работу. Но это, к счастью, происходит очень редко (на моей памяти только раз было при переходе на новый сервер).
Если сервер отвечает, но пинги нестабильны (большие или разные задержки откликов, потери пакетов), то либо перегружена линия, либо сам трекер. Точнее это можно определить, анализируя задержки при трассировке маршрута.
ОСОБЫЙ СЛУЧАЙ.
Может статься так, что пингование и трассировка показывают устойчивую связь, а коннект к трекеру на нужный порт выполнить не удается.
Это означает, что где-то (скорее всего, ближайшим провайдером) блокируется соединение с данным хостом на данный порт.
Если это так и провайдер отказывается снять блокировки (что, вообще-то говоря, обязан сделать), то выйти из ситуации можно следующим способом:
В настройках uTorrent на вкладке "Подключение" установите использование прокси-сервера, его адрес и порт. Тип прокси-сервера обычно выбирается "HTTP", но в каждом конкретном случае это нуждается в уточнении.
Список адресов и портов прокси-серверов можно найти в Инете поиском.
К сожалению, обычно открытые прокси часто закрываются, блокируются, прекращают работу. Поэтому списки достаточно быстро устаревают.
ВНИМАНИЕ!!!
Все рекомендации даны по старому адресу трекера tracker.kinokopilka.ru.
В связи со сменой имени трекера на tracker.kinokopilka.tv следует проверять связь именно с ним. А в старых раздачах заменить адрес трекера на новый (свойства раздачи - вкладка "Общие" ).
Тема закрыта.
ОТКУДА БЕРУТСЯ КРАСНЫЕ СТРЕЛКИ В uTorrent И ЧТО В НИХ ПЛОХОГО?
Появление красных стрелок в левой колонке списка заданий означает плохую связь с трекером. В результате этого клиент не может получить от него списки пиров/сидов и не может отправить на него статистику скачек/раздач. Как следствие этого, раздача идет медленно по устаревшим спискам, возрастает паразитный трафик, статистика на трекер не приходит. Рейтинг растет очень медленно, а то и, вообще, падает.
Вот возможные причины появления красных стрелок:
1. Перегрузка трекера. Сервер не в состоянии обработать все подключения к нему от внешних клиентов.
2. Не настроен файерволл. Попытайтесь совсем отключить встроенный брандмауэр операционной системы или, хотя бы, проверьте в настройках uTorrent, что установлена галочка "В исключения брандмауэра".
Так же, если установлен сторонний файерволл, проверьте, что uTorrent внесен в список разрешенных программ для исходящих соединений. Или отключите его совсем (не рекомендуется делать окончательно - только для проверки).
3. Забитость канала. Попытайтесь паузнуть все, кроме одной, раздачи и ограничить скорость до 50-100 Кб/с.
4. Превышено число полуоткрытых соединений (при очень активном файлообмене с участием многих сторон). Следует при помощи заплатки Half Open Limit Fix (http://half-open.com/download_ru.htm ) увеличить число полуоткрытых соединений до 50-80-100. Такое же или чуть меньшее значение следует выставить в дополнительных настройках uTorrent в переменной net.max_halfopen и перезагрузить компьютер (это для WinXP, для Vista не пробовал - не знаю, для Win7 заплатка не нужна).
ВАЖНО!!! Превышение лимита полуоткрытых соединений может быть вызвано инфицированием компа некоторыми троянскими программами и вирусами, активно гоняющими трафик. Проверьтесь на вирусы.
Дополнительным симптомом превышения лимита числа полуоткрытых соединений может быть замедление загрузки Web-страниц при включенном торрент-клиенте даже при невысокой или практически отсутствующей скорости скачки.
5. Проблемы с сетевым оборудованием провайдера. Попытайтесь проверить качество связи с трекером:
а) протрассировать маршрут к tracker.kinokopilka.ru и убедиться, что маршрут построен;
б) пропинговать адрес tracker.kinokopilka.ru и убедиться, что пинг устойчив;
в) подключиться при помощи telnet к хосту tracker.kinokopilka.ru на порт 8081.
Если связь отсутствует или плохая - пора писать жалобу на прова.